Regarding students not being in my class to "finish up" or whatever in another class, I would like to share what I heard many years ago when I was a substitute teacher. I was in the lunch room with the teachers when the music teacher vented that it was not right for the classroom teacher to keep a student out of music to finish homework, punish, or whatever. The time in music was the music teacher's not the classroom teacher's. If the student needed to be kept from something, it should have been recess, reading time, or some other time that the classroom teacher had control over. How right the music teacher was. All of us "specials" have a curriculum we are trying to follow, things the students are supposed to learn from us, etc. If WE take a student from our class for some reason, that's up to us; we know what he is missing. But, it is not at all right for another teacher to keep a child from our class. I've always rememberd what the music teacher said in all the years I've been a librarian. Have I called a teacher on it when a student hasn't been allowed to attend my class? Well, no.
